(a) (cause physical pain to) faire mal à;∎ to hurt oneself se faire mal;∎ mind you don't hurt yourself faites attention de ne pas vous faire mal ou vous blesser;∎ I hurt my elbow on the door je me suis fait mal au coude contre la porte;∎ is your back hurting you today? est-ce que tu as mal au dos aujourd'hui?;∎ where does it hurt you? où est-ce que vous avez mal?, où cela vous fait-il mal?;∎ it hardly hurts (me) at all! ça ne me fait presque pas mal!;∎ the fall didn't hurt him il ne s'est pas fait mal en tombant∎ two people were hurt in the crash deux personnes ont été blessées dans la collision;∎ no one was hurt in the accident personne n'a été blessé dans l'accident;∎ familiar do as I say and no one gets hurt! faites ce que je dis et il n'y aura pas de casse!∎ he was very hurt by your criticism il a été très blessé par vos critiques;∎ to hurt sb's feelings blesser ou froisser qn;∎ it hurt me when they did that ça m'a fait de la peine quand ils ont fait ça;∎ what hurt me most was his silence on the subject ce qui me faisait le plus mal c'était son silence à ce propos(d) (disadvantage) nuire à;∎ the new tax will hurt the middle classes most ce sont les classes moyennes qui seront les plus touchées par le nouvel impôt;∎ it wouldn't hurt him to have to wait for a change ça ne lui ferait pas de mal de devoir attendre pour changer;∎ a bit of fresh air won't hurt you un peu d'air frais ou de grand air ne te fera pas de malfaire mal;∎ it hurts ça fait mal;∎ my head hurts ma tête me fait mal;∎ where does it hurt? où est-ce que vous avez mal?;∎ I hurt all over j'ai mal partout;∎ a holiday certainly wouldn't hurt ça ne ferait certainement pas de mal de prendre des vacances;∎ it wouldn't hurt to make a few more photocopies ça ne fera pas de mal de faire quelques photocopies de plus;∎ American he's hurting il a mal;∎ nothing hurts like the truth il n'y a que la vérité qui blesse3 noun(b) (mental pain) peine f;∎ he wanted to make up for the hurt he had caused them il voulait réparer la peine qu'il leur avait faite(a) (physically) blessé;∎ are you hurt? êtes-vous blessé?;∎ he was more frightened than hurt il a eu plus de peur que de mal;∎ several people were seriously/slightly hurt plusieurs personnes ont été sérieusement/légèrement blessées(b) (offended) froissé, blessé;∎ a hurt expression un regard meurtri ou blessé;∎ I'm deeply hurt that you didn't tell me first que vous ne me l'ayez pas dit en premier m'a profondément blessé;∎ don't feel hurt ne le prends pas mal;∎ he's feeling a bit hurt about it all il se sent quelque peu peiné par tout ça►► American hurt books livres mpl endommagésⓘ If it's not (or it ain't) hurting, it's not (or it ain't) working Cette phrase ("si ça ne fait pas mal, c'est que ça ne marche pas") fut popularisée au début des années 90 par le Premier ministre britannique John Major, qui voulait dire par là que si l'on veut obtenir des résultats en matière d'économie, il faut être prêt à faire des sacrifices. On utilise aujourd'hui cette formule dans des contextes autres que politiques pour justifier des mesures d'austérité, ou bien pour encourager un patient lors d'un traitement douloureux (un régime de remise en forme éprouvant, par exemple). -
